environmentalist Greece

Spyros Psaroudas is the director of the environmental organization Kallisto in Greece, known for his expertise in wildlife conservation, particularly regarding bears. He recently spoke to Greek media about a tragic incident involving a bear attack that resulted in the death of a hiker, emphasizing that the bear was likely startled rather than aggressive and criticized the use of pepper spray, which is illegal in Greece.
